A one-off supergroup, consisting of
Echo & The Bunnymen,
Ocean Colour Scene,
Space and the
Spice Girls, which recorded the official England football anthem ’(How Does It Feel To Be) On Top Of The World’ for the 1998 UEFA World Cup in France. Though official, it would be surpassed in sales by [m115472] and [m657866]. Spice Girls-member
Victoria Beckham’s future husband
David Beckham was one of only three member of England’s World Cup team to feature in the music video, alongside Ian Wright and Rio Ferdinand, both of whom later dismissed the song as ’bullocks’ and ’rubbish’ respectively.
While
Echo & The Bunnymen,
Ocean Colour Scene and
Space are credited on the release, only their respective lead singers were involved in the recording and performance. At the time of its release, on June 1, 1998, ’(How Does It Feel To Be) On Top Of The World’ was the final recording of the
Spice Girls with
Geri Halliwell. The song was written by
Johnny Marr and
Ian McCulloch, and made it to number 9 in the UK Top 40; the lowest charting position for any Spice Girls related recording in the UK up till then. The remaining members of the Spice Girls would appear on another charity recording a year later, [m91244], again with members of Ocean Colour Scene, this time only reaching number 19 in the UK Top 40.
